What Happened?

Shares of environmental solutions provider CECO Environmental (NASDAQ: CECO) jumped 5% in the morning session after the company extended their post-earnings rally, continuing to rise after reporting second-quarter 2026 results earlier in the week that featured record orders and a raised full-year outlook following the acquisition of Thermon Group. Revenue increased 54% year over year to $285.0 million, and orders surged 191% to a record $798.5 million, pushing the backlog above $1.8 billion.

While acquisition and integration costs tied to the June 1 closing of the Thermon deal resulted in a GAAP net loss of $34.8 million, adjusted non-GAAP EPS of $0.47 comfortably beat the $0.26 consensus. Management cited strong organic growth in power generation and industrial markets, alongside early synergy realization from Thermon. Consequently, CECO raised its full-year 2026 guidance for both revenue and adjusted EBITDA.

After the initial pop, the shares cooled down to $78.35, up 3.3% from the previous close.

What Is The Market Telling Us

CECO Environmental’s shares are extremely volatile and have had 34 moves greater than 5% over the last year. In that context, today’s move indicates the market considers this news meaningful but not something that would fundamentally change its perception of the business.

The biggest move we wrote about over the last year was 4 months ago when the stock gained 14.2% on the news that the company reported standout first-quarter 2026 results that significantly beat analyst expectations and raised its full-year guidance. The environmental solutions provider announced adjusted earnings per share of $0.36, more than double the Wall Street consensus of $0.15. Revenue also topped forecasts, growing 16.5% year-over-year to $205.9 million.

Encouraged by the strong performance, CECO lifted its revenue guidance for the full year to a midpoint of $970 million. The company's full-year adjusted EBITDA guidance of $130 million at the midpoint also surpassed analysts' estimates, signaling confidence in its business outlook.

CECO Environmental is up 31% since the beginning of the year, but at $78.35 per share, it is still trading 18.7% below its 52-week high of $96.41 from June 2026. Investors who bought $1,000 worth of CECO Environmental’s shares 5 years ago would now be looking at an investment worth $11,608.
